技术文摘
如何在oracle中创建表
如何在Oracle中创建表
在数据库管理领域,Oracle是一款广泛使用且功能强大的关系型数据库管理系统。创建表是数据库操作的基础步骤,它为数据存储和管理奠定了坚实的框架。以下将详细介绍在Oracle中创建表的方法。
要明确创建表之前的准备工作。我们需要规划好表的结构,确定表名、列名、每列的数据类型、是否允许为空值以及主键约束等信息。合理的表结构设计对于数据库的性能和数据完整性至关重要。
接下来,使用SQL语句来创建表。在Oracle中,基本的创建表语句语法如下:
CREATE TABLE table_name (
column1 data_type [constraint],
column2 data_type [constraint],
......
[table_constraint]
);
其中,table_name是要创建的表的名称,必须遵循Oracle的命名规则,一般要求以字母开头,长度不能超过一定字符数且不能与已有的对象重名。
column1、column2等是表中的列名,根据数据的实际情况为每列选择合适的数据类型,例如VARCHAR2用于可变长度字符串、NUMBER用于数值型数据、DATE用于日期类型等。constraint部分用于定义列级约束,如NOT NULL表示该列不允许为空值,UNIQUE表示该列的值必须唯一,PRIMARY KEY则用于指定主键,主键是表中每行数据的唯一标识符。
表级约束则用于定义基于整个表的约束条件,例如定义外键约束来建立表与表之间的关联关系。
例如,创建一个简单的员工信息表:
CREATE TABLE employees (
employee_id NUMBER PRIMARY KEY,
first_name VARCHAR2(50) NOT NULL,
last_name VARCHAR2(50) NOT NULL,
salary NUMBER(8, 2)
);
上述语句创建了名为employees的表,包含员工ID、名字、姓氏和薪资列,员工ID为主键,名字和姓氏不允许为空。
通过以上步骤,我们就可以在Oracle中成功创建表。在实际操作中,需要根据具体的业务需求,精心设计表结构并准确使用SQL语句,以确保数据库能够高效、稳定地存储和管理数据。掌握在Oracle中创建表的方法,是深入学习和应用Oracle数据库的重要基石。
TAGS: Oracle数据库 数据库表创建 oracle操作 如何在oracle创建表
- Python 五大就业方向薪资待遇,你会选哪个?
- 互联网架构的清晰演变历程
- 2020 年编程的趋势展望
- 书呆子黑校电脑竟创全球级操作系统,成就谷歌令微软头疼
- 信号量限流在高并发场景中的关键秘密
- 月薪 20K 程序员的 C 语言初学必备学习笔记
- 我们为何要熟悉这些通信协议
- 10 款让程序员爱不释手的开发软件,今日全盘推荐
- CSS 2019:腾讯开放安全中台 降低企业安全建设门槛
- 架构师分享高并发系统设计之道
- 细节影响成败:由一个故障谈 Java 的三个 BlockingQueue
- 分布式系统中 Session 共享的五类方式
- 机器学习必备的十大 Python 开发库
- 9 个 JavaScript 技巧:实现代码简洁高效
- 实用指南:从 0 到 1 构建 Web 性能监控系统